Enjoy plenty of space in this fabulous open planned, reversed level house. Tucked away behind the high street in Sheringham - perfect for holidays wih family or groups of friends.Ground floor: Entrance hall way leading to staircase and 1 Double bedroom with en-suite shower room with washbasin and WC. A separate staircase at far end of lounge leading downstairs to 1 Double bedroom with en-suite shower room with washbasin and WC and 1 Twin bedroom with en-suite shower room with washbasin and WC. Washing machine in cupboard.
First floor: Staircase leading to open planned living: Lounge/dining room with sofa and arm chairs, TV and electric fire place. Kitchen: with gas hob and electric cooker, fridge and freezer and microwave. Door leading to roof terrace.
Please note: Outside: enclosed, roof terrace with seating and gas BBQ (please note that this property is close proximity to a local restaurant/takeaway). Amenities: Bed linen and towels provided. Parking for one average sized car. Station: beach 170 metres, pubs and shops a minute's stroll.Please note that the information on this page is intended as a guide only.
